How they compare
Ecuador currently reports 4.99 billion BoP, current US$ against 4.51 billion BoP, current US$ in Peru, a difference of 481.41 million BoP, current US$.
That makes Ecuador's figure about 1.1 times Peru's.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 49 shared years of data; in 1977 it was Ecuador ahead.
Ecuador ranks 26th and Peru ranks 29th of 197 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Ecuador averaged higher in 5 and Peru in 1.

About this data
The net financial account shows net acquisition and disposal of financial assets and liabilities. It measures how net lending to or borrowing from nonresidents is financed, and is conceptually equal to the sum of the balances on the current and capital accounts.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
